Job Description

Entry‑ to Mid‑Level Geotechnical Field Technician Role OverviewLVI is partnered with a reputable engineering consulting firm who are seeking an Entry‑ to Mid‑Level Geotechnical Field Technician to join a growing geotechnical team supporting a wide range of commercial, infrastructure, industrial, and mission‑critical projects across the region. This role is ideal for early‑career engineers or technicians who enjoy hands‑on fieldwork, want exposure to real construction environments, and are eager to grow their technical foundation alongside experienced professionals.

You'll work closely with geotechnical engineers, project managers, and field staff, gaining valuable experience that lays the groundwork for long‑term career progression in geotechnical engineering. Key ResponsibilitiesPerform field testing and observation during construction activitiesAssist with soil borings, test pits, sampling, and loggingConduct soil compaction, concrete, and foundation testing as requiredMaintain accurate field documentation and test recordsCoordinate with engineers, contractors, and project teams on siteSupport project delivery through hands‑on participation and timely reportingAdhere to safety protocols and quality standards at all times QualificationsAssociate's or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ering, Geotechnical Engineering, Geology, Construction Management, or related field0-5 years of relevant field or construction materials testing experienceInterest in geotechnical engineering and site‑based workComfortable working outdoors in varying site conditionsStrong attention to detail and willingness to learnValid driver's license and ability to travel locally to job sites Why This Role Stands OutExcellent entry point into geotechnical engineeringExposure to diverse, high‑profile projectsClear pathway for advancement into technician, engineering, or project rolesSupportive team environment focused on development and mentorship Compensation & BenefitsCompetitive hourly or salaried compensationComprehensive benefits package including medical, dental, and visionPaid time off and paid holidays401(k) retirement planEmployee Stock Ownership Plan (ESOP) - providing employees with a meaningful ownership stake and long‑term stabilityLong‑term career growth within a people‑focused organization
